This was LG Twins' answer to Ahn Hyun-min (23·KT Wiz). Moon Jung-bin (23), born in 2003 and the same age as his friend, responded to his friend's massive home run with a bullet-like grand slam.
On the 18th, at Seoul Jamsil Baseball Stadium, Moon Jung-bin started at fourth spot in the batting order and first base in the regular-season KBO League match between KT Wiz and LG Twins for the 2026 Shinhan SOL season, hitting a bases-loaded home run.
The opposing starting pitcher that day was national team pitcher So Hyoung-jun (25). Moon Jung-bin struck out with a swing-and-miss in his first at-bat in the first inning and made an easy out on a fly ball to first base in the third inning, collapsing without much resistance. But his third at-bat was different.
In the bottom of the fifth inning, with LG leading 2-1, leadoff hitter Hong Chang-gi singled to left field, Shin Min-jae singled to left field again, and Park Hae-min executed a sacrifice bunt to create a one-out situation with runners on second and third. Austin Dean drew a walk to load the bases, bringing Moon Jung-bin's turn at bat.
Moon Jung-bin did not react to So Hyoung-jun's first pitch, a sweeping slider that broke sharply away from him. Then, as a two-seam fastball clocked at 147.3 km/h came in to catch the strike zone and moved toward the center of the plate, Moon swung without hesitation.
The ball flew at 171.9 km/h and traveled beyond 121.4 meters, heading out of the park into the gap between left-center field. It was a dramatic bases-loaded home run that reclaimed the atmosphere previously overshadowed by Ahn Hyun-min's 145-meter long-distance home run.
According to LG's club records, this bases-loaded home run is the 28th in KBO history this year and the 1st,150th overall, marking Moon Jung-bin's first personal grand slam.
Moon Jung-bin, a product of 'Ellin' (LG Twins + children), has hit 14 home runs this season, with eight of them coming at Jamsil Baseball Stadium, showing exceptional strength at his home field.
